The first ever Beach Soccer Tournament in Kaduna kicked off yesterday, October 14, 2016. It is organised by the Kaduna State Football Association and is taking place at a purpose-built beach soccer pitch inside the Murtala Muhammed Square.
The three-day event which holds supported by Globacom is featuring hosts Kaduna Beach Soccer Club, Kogi, Lagos, Anambra states and the Savannah Sands team of Gombe State.
A member of the organising committee, Olajide Taiye, believes that the staging of the competition will entertain and create vibes in the Kaduna city as help discover talents ahead of the African Beach Soccer Nations Cup.
“This is history in the making, beach soccer has been brought right into the heart of Kaduna in style and this shall go a very long way in developing the sport even in the non-coastal cities, at the sometime provide an accessible platform for the youths to be engaged meaningfully,” said Olajide.
“The event tagged ‘Kada Trophy 2016’ is a cocktail of soccer and music from a live Dj, organised in collaboration with the Kaduna FA and supported by Glo is anticipated to enjoy hug spectatorship as it’s the first of its kind in the city,” he added.
Daily Sports recalls that Nigeria is set to host the 2016 AFCON Beach Soccer this December in Lagos which serve as the qualifier tournament for the FIFA Beach Soccer 2017.
